Hertha
HER-thah
Hertha is a girl’s name of Germanic origin, meaning “From Germanic, possibly meaning "earth goddess" or "strength".”, and peaked in popularity in 1916.

Hertha originates from ancient Germanic roots, possibly connected to the Old Norse 'hertja' meaning 'earth goddess,' or 'strength.' This name evokes the primal power and grounded nature of the earth. It was historically recognized and used in Germanic cultures, carrying with it a sense of deep, enduring might that has echoed through centuries.
